Volume of first pool - V1(t) = 1285 + 32.75t
Volume of 2nd pool - V2(t) = 1600 + 22.25t
Find t when V1 = V2
Equating we get - 1285 + 32.75t = 1600 + 22.25t
Solving for t we get 87.14 minutes
To find the Volume just substitute this value of t in one of the equations

Answer:
302 cm²
Step-by-step explanation:
To find the surface area of the figure, find the area of each face and add them together.
<u>The cube</u>
There are 9 faces for the 2 cubes on top of the blue prism. Each face measures as 2cm by 2 cm. The area of one face is A = 2*2 = 4 cm². Since there are 9 faces, the surface area of the cubes is 9*4 = 36 cm².
<u>The rectangular prism</u>
There are 6 faces for the blue prism. Four of the faces measure 11 cm by 5 cm. Two of the faces measure 5cm by 5 cm. Find the area by multiplying each face's measurements.
11*5 = 55
Four faces: 4*55 = 220 cm²
5*5 = 25
Two faces: 2*25 = 50 cm²
All together the surface area of the figure is 36 + 220 + 50 = 306.
However notice that the cube sits on top of the blue prism and covers up a portion of the face. The area it covers is 4 cm². Subtract 306 - 4 = 302.
